Two of us trolled Sat and Sunday 28 to 40 feet of water straight north of the Beaver Park Marina. A little challenging Saturday with the 5 and 6 foot waves but the fish were biting, didn't see any other boats out. Caught lots of 7 and 14 inch walleye, white perch and sheep head, with enough keeper walleye to hold our interest. Purple worm harness, on dipsy divers 2 feet off the bottom did best. Heard they were catching good walleye over at Avon, but even Sunday morning it was to rough for us to make the 15 mile run. Might head over there next weekend.
